    Brief

    The Metropolitan Police Service (MPS) is seeking a scalable, secure, cloud-based Software as a Service (SaaS) fleet management platform to manage and maintain its 5,500+ vehicle assets across London. The solution must integrate with existing MPS systems and external services to support operational efficiency, public safety, and service delivery. Required capabilities include: fleet and asset administration; digital document management with role-based access control (RBAC) and single sign-on (SSO); automated workflows with task notifications and progress tracking; real-time collection and delivery tracking; reporting and fleet status dashboards for central and divisional units; accident and insurance recovery management; hire and pool vehicle management; asset procurement and decommissioning; maintenance and inspection scheduling; marine asset management; collision repair management; workshop management with time and cost control; parts inventory and supplier management; defect management with warranty and trend analysis; driving offence management; and fuel management including electric vehicle (EV) support.
